Cairo, Egypt – Cuban President Miguel Díaz-Canel praised the global governance initiative proposed by Chinese President Xi Jinping. He described it as embodying the values of justice and integrity. Additionally, he mentioned it as a model the world can trust in the face of current challenges.
In an interview with China Media Group (CCTV-CGTN), Díaz-Canel emphasized that his country looks forward to a broader future of partnership with Beijing. This comes especially as the 65th anniversary of the establishment of diplomatic relations between Cuba and China approaches. He described these relations as “deep and strategic.”
Early support from Cuba
The Cuban president revealed that Havana was among the first countries to announce its support for the Chinese initiative following its launch at the Shanghai Cooperation Organization summit. He considered it an extension of other Chinese initiatives. These initiatives call for “building a community with a shared future for humanity.”
